Join Diversity Abroad's Diversity & Inclusion Certificate Program by November 15, 2020 to develop the knowledge, skills, and confidence needed to champion diversity & inclusion initiatives. This 14-week virtual program is cohort-based and led by an expert facilitator and includes videos, articles, journal entries, scenarios, online discussions, and other activities designed to promote self-discovery, experiential or applied learning. With many student mobility programs being cancelled this year, the World University Service of Canada has developed a virtual exchange and community program for young leaders. For more info about this program, visit: www.openclassroomexperience.com
